                          DXF exporting...
                          Please get the latest version of the Toolset and retry...

                          Please remember that you need to preset the DXF export options in SketchUp as these are not scriptable and the current settings are used...

                          If you export with the Ruby Console open does it show errors ?

                                  There's a new version available - v5.22...
                                  See its 'Documentation' tab - the main change is an additional option added to the dialogs - 'Centralization' - the default is 'Slice' - as before, the fixed-spacing slices are set-off from the object's center - giving an 'odd' number of slices [3, 5, 7 etc]: the new alternative is 'Gap', this shunts the initial slicing, so that then the gap between the slices is centered - giving an 'even' number of slices [4, 6, 8 etc]. It keeps the fixed-spacing entered.

                                  This new option could be used instead of entering Spacing = 0 - which would have then called an additional dialog to get a fixed number of 'Spaces' [ignoring 'centralization'], and then rather than using a fixed-spacing it would have generated an adjusted-spacing to suit the number of 'spaces' specified [i.e. the 'gaps'] - thus allowing odd & even slice counts].

                                  The two methods should provide flexibility of slicing formats to cover most of your needs...

                                      You are on MAC. ๐Ÿ˜’
                                      If you have NOT downloaded and installed the ttf Font 'txt' then your MAC crash will out...
                                      Whereas a PC will use a fall-back font...
                                      Please get that Font from the link on the Plugin's Documentation, or its thread's first page.
                                      UnZIP it and make sure it is installed in your Fonts...

                                      Please read the Plugin's notes before trying to use it... ๐Ÿ˜‰

                                      I might add a trap for it in an update, along the lines of: "MAC users MUST have txt.ttf installed !"

                                          Here's v5.23 http://sketchucation.com/pluginstore?pln=TIG_Slicer in the PluginStore...

                                          If a MAC user has not downloaded and installed the txt.ttf Font... then instead of a crash, the Slices are now completed but without Refs and there is an error-dialog telling the User that the Font is probably not installed etc and how to get its ZIP archive from the Plugin's thread first-page or the link in the Documents page...
                                          PC users also need this Font but if it missing Windows substitutes an alternative, so a crash is avoided...

                                          There is also a behind the scenes tweak to try and overcome a rare v2013 OpenGl, fast-feedback graphics-card glitch - where on a first run of Slicer as the processing completes the slices' faces are not displayed [but they are properly made - SketchUp just does not display them], but they will appear if the SKP is reopened or the slice edited...
                                          If this occurs it may be due to have OpenGL fast-feedback set 'on' in v2014 ๐Ÿ˜•
